Output 00fe61dd630e5c156016d02669a52b474ae55d9289d32b1f623deae8bb9744ec:188

value
28449704
script pubkey
OP_0 OP_PUSHBYTES_20 5c40f068c867a7638007b3e7a5a6b05702090fc5
address
bc1qt3q0q6xgv7nk8qq8k0n6tf4s2upqjr79snlexh
transaction
00fe61dd630e5c156016d02669a52b474ae55d9289d32b1f623deae8bb9744ec
spent
true